The Invisible Threat

Why Diesel Fuel Cleanliness Matters More Than Ever

If you picture a diesel engine, you might think of an old, indestructible tractor idling in a barn—a machine that could run on just about anything without skipping a beat.

But if you’re running a modern diesel engine, we have some news for you: this isn’t your grandpa’s tractor. While the basic principles of diesel systems haven’t changed—fuel is still drawn from the tank, filtered, pressurized by a pump, and sent to the injectors—the technology delivering that fuel has undergone a massive evolution. Today, maintaining pristine diesel fuel cleanliness isn’t just a good maintenance habit; it’s the difference between a smooth-running machine and a catastrophic, multi-thousand-dollar repair bill.

Here is a look at why clean fuel is so critical today, and how you can protect your engine.

The Evolution of the Diesel Fuel System

To understand why cleanliness is so vital, you have to look at the numbers. Older, mechanical diesel systems typically operated around 3,000 PSI. The fuel was delivered to a mechanical injector that opened just once per cycle.

Today’s High-Pressure Common Rail (HPCR) systems are a completely different beast:

  • Mind-Boggling Pressure: Modern systems operate at pressures upwards of 24,000 PSI.
  • Rapid-Fire Delivery: Electronically controlled injectors now fire up to five times per cycle rather than just once.
  • Microscopic Tolerances: To achieve this efficiency, fuel is forced through nozzle openings measuring just 0.005 to 0.009 thousandths of an inch. For perspective, that is roughly the thickness of a single human hair.

Because these components are engineered with such microscopic precision, even the tiniest speck of dirt or drop of water can act like a wrecking ball inside your fuel system.

The Hidden Dangers at the Pump

Just because diesel fuel looks clear coming out of the pump nozzle doesn’t mean it’s clean. The journey from the refinery to your tank is a long one. Transport trucks and underground storage tanks frequently harbor hidden threats, including:

  • Sediment and dirt
  • Microbial growth (diesel bug)
  • Condensation and water

When these contaminants make it past your defense lines into your injection pumps and injectors, they cause severe abrasive wear on ultra-precise internal components.

The “Water Explosion” Phenomenon

Water is the ultimate enemy of a modern injector. If a microscopic droplet of water makes its way past the filters and hits a hot injector tip, the extreme heat causes the water to flash-boil instantly. This creates a localized explosion.

At best, this causes premature erosion and ruins the injector over time. At worst? The explosion can literally blow the tip right off the injector, leading to catastrophic, immediate engine failure.

5 Simple Steps to Protect Your Diesel Engine

The stakes are high, but preventing costly downtime and expensive component damage is relatively simple. By adopting a few strict fuel-hygiene habits, you can save yourself a massive headache down the road:

1. Use Dedicated, Sealed Containers

If you store fuel on-site or use portable jugs, only use clean containers specifically rated for diesel fuel. Ensure they seal tightly to keep out airborne dust, debris, and atmospheric moisture.

2. Buy from High-Volume Stations

Skip the small, remote “mom-and-pop” stations where the diesel fuel might sit in underground tanks for months. Instead, buy your fuel from high-volume stations (like major truck stops). Their fuel turnover is rapid, meaning sediment and water have less time to accumulate in their storage tanks.

3. Stick to OEM Fuel Filters

It can be tempting to save a few bucks on a cheap, no-name fuel filter at the local auto parts store, but it’s a massive gamble. Stick to Original Equipment Manufacturer (OEM) filters. They are rigorously tested and specifically rated to trap the microscopic particles that modern manufacturers know will destroy their components.

4. Practice Regular Draining

Make it a habit to drain your fuel-water separator daily. Additionally, when you perform a standard engine oil change, take the time to drain the accumulated water and debris from the bottom of the main fuel tank. This keeps the baseline of contaminants in your system to an absolute minimum.

5. Use Quality, Modern Fuel Additives

The days of dumping a quart of used motor oil or automatic transmission fluid into the fuel tank to “lubricate the pump” are long gone. Doing that today will instantly ruin modern emissions systems and clog injectors. Today’s engines require highly refined, specialized fuel conditioners designed to safely increase fuel lubricity and protect precision components.

The Bottom Line: Modern diesel engines offer incredible power, efficiency, and cleanliness—but they demand pristine fuel to do their job. Treat your fuel system with the precision it was engineered with, and it will keep running strong for years to come.
